    Found egg without a hard shell on the ground 3 times?

    I would still offer OS and/or rinsed, dried and crushed egg shell on the side. The extra calcium also helps the pullets to pass soft or shell-less eggs.     Found egg without a hard shell on the ground 3 times?

    You do not have an undernourished hen. You don't yet even have a hen! She is considered a POL pullet. She may or may not need extra calcium. Pullets that are just coming into lay will drop a few odd balls until their reproductive systems mature. Don't worry too much about it. Once her system...
